About iShares U.S. Oil & Gas Exploration & Production ETF
The fund generally will invest at least 80% of its assets in the component securities of its underlying indexand may invest up to 20% of its assets in certain futures, options and swap contracts, cash and cash equivalents, including shares of money market funds advised by BFA or its affiliates, as well as in securities not included in the underlying index, but which BFA believes will help the fund track the underlying index. The fund is non-diversified.
